Penny crouched beside the tub, resting her arms over the rim.

"I'm fine," Zoren said from within the tub, offering her a wry smile. "You don't have to worry about me."

She frowned. "You don't look fine to me."

"Just... tired," he breathed out, reaching toward her fingers resting on the rim. "But really... I'm fine."

"Is he alive?" she asked quietly. "Jonathan, I mean."

Zoren didn't answer right away. His thoughts wandered back to the chaos.

After everything went down, he'd rushed Jonathan to the nearest hospital. With multiple stab wounds-some in critical areas—Jonathan had lost a dangerous amount of blood.

"He survived," Zoren nodded. "But he's in critical condition."

"I see..." Penny pressed her lips into a thin line, her eyes heavy with worry. "It's not your fault. And even if it was..."

She trailed off, catching herself before she said something too harsh... or too cruel.

"That's not why I feel this way," Zoren said, his wry smile returning faintly. "It's just..."

His thoughts drifted again—this time to his people.

The guards he'd taken tonight weren't the ones usually assigned to him during the day. Ever since Prime Group took over his security, things had changed. But tonight, knowing he'd be stepping into dangerous waters to confront whoever was pulling Jonathan's strings, he'd brought his old team.

Except for Mark, they weren't part of Penny's regular security detail. They were from the Phantom Circle.

"Mark and I... we stopped paying attention to the Phantom Circle because we got complacent," he admitted with a sigh. "I should've seen this coming."

Penny swallowed hard, her eyes fixed on her husband.

"It's not your fault," she whispered. "It's mine. I'm the one who asked you to lie low, to disband it even. So... I'm just as much at fault."
